The farm house had plenty of parking out of view and was near to the reception, with a warm welcome and tour of the facilities. There was a lounge and honesty bar with reasonable prices. My room was on the second floor and was spacious and well equipped with a desk, mirror, lamp, 2 comfy chairs, a TV, trouser press, alarm clock, plenty of storage in the way of hanging space and drawers. Free Wi-Fi was available and a decent speed. The en-suite was clean and had plenty of complementary toiletries. There was a large mirror with lights and a shower over bath. Plenty of hot water was available and there was a large bath towel which was lovely and soft. There was tea and coffee making facilities and bottled water and a fridge with fresh milk in a small glass milk bottle. The bed was huge and very comfortable with good quality bedding and pillows. There was a folder with a comprehensive list of restaurants and pubs with full addresses and distances from the farm house. I can highly recommend Oruna Cuisine. The food was excellent and only a 5 minute drive away. If a take away was your preferred choice, they even offered to supply you with plates and cuttlery, as long as you ate it in the lounge. Breakfast was from 7:30am with a good choice, which had to be selected before 9pm the previous evening using a pre printed order form. The breakfast was freshly made and of good quality in a small and homely dining room. As the farm house is next to a busy main road and on a roundabout with a petrol station opposite, it could be quite noisy at times. However, ear plugs were provided on the bedside table, should you require them. I personally had no issues with the noise. I could recommend this place to stay and it was much nicer and spacious than the usual Premier Inn and cheaper with a quality breakfast included. Thank you for your hospitality.
